Here's a table comparing overdraft against FD and loan against FD:
| Feature | Overdraft against FD | Loan against FD |
|---|---|---|
| Flexibility | More flexible; withdraw and repay as needed | Less flexible; fixed loan amount |
| Interest rate | Lower than personal loans, higher than FD rate | Fixed, typically higher than overdraft rate but lower than personal loans |
| Processing fees | Usually none | May be charged by some banks |
| Impact on FD | No impact on maturity or interest | May affect maturity or interest |
| Limit | Lower limit | Higher loan amount available |
| Repayment | Flexible, no fixed schedule | Fixed repayment schedule |
| Risk of overspending | Higher due to easy access | Lower due to structured repayment |
| Best for | Short-term needs, small amounts, those who value flexibility | Larger amounts, longer terms, those who prefer predictability and structure |
